The operating instructions are described in six steps. Please
read and understand these instructions before using this
equipment. Do not omit any steps.

1 Fluid Head Set-up

1.1 Loosen the PAN HANDLE CLAMP fully then rotate the

PAN HANDLE until it is approximately perpendicular to the
THREADED STUD (fig. 4) and tighten the PAN HANDLE
CLAMP - avoid contact wear between the serrations
on the Fluid Head and the PAN HANDLE CLAMP, if this
occurs then unwind the PAN HANDLE CLAMP further.

1.2 Ensure that the TRIPOD BOWL is approximately

horizontal. Place the Fluid Head into the TRIPOD BOWL,
adjust the BUBBLE LEVEL (fig. 4) such that the bubble is
inside the black circle and tighten the CLAMP NUT.

1.3

Set the initial control settings as follows – see Figure 1 & 2:

 Select Counterbalance to position 8 (top setting).

 Select Pan & Tilt Drag to position 0.

 Tighten the PAN LOCK, TILT LOCK and the SLIDING

PLATFORM LOCK.
